在当前信息化快速发展的背景下,顶岗实习系统作为连接高校与企业的重要桥梁,发挥着越来越重要的作用。本文以唐山地区为例,探讨如何利用Java语言和Spring Boot框架构建一个高效的顶岗实习管理系统。
系统采用前后端分离架构,后端使用Spring Boot搭建RESTful API,前端则采用Vue.js进行页面开发。数据库选用MySQL,用于存储学生、企业、实习岗位等信息。同时,系统支持用户权限管理、实习申请、进度跟踪等功能。
在代码实现方面,以下是一个简单的用户登录接口示例:
@RestController public class UserController { @PostMapping("/login") public ResponseEntitylogin(@RequestBody User user) { // 简单验证逻辑 if ("admin".equals(user.getUsername()) && "123456".equals(user.getPassword())) { return ResponseEntity.ok("登录成功"); } else { return ResponseEntity.status(401).body("用户名或密码错误"); } } }
此外,系统还集成了地图API,方便学生查看实习企业的地理位置,提高实习体验。通过该系统的部署,唐山地区多所高校与企业实现了更高效的实习对接,提升了学生的实践能力与就业竞争力。
总体来看,基于Java技术的顶岗实习系统不仅具备良好的扩展性与安全性,还能有效满足地方教育与企业合作的实际需求。